Asahi Sensho 349: Soldiers of the Russo-Japanese War - From 500 Military Letters Publisher: Digital Publishing Service (June 1, 2003) Release Date: June 1, 2003 Paperback: 305 pages Price: 3,025 yen (tax included) Newly discovered letters sent by soldiers from the battlefield to their hometowns in Fukui Prefecture. Through a detailed analysis of these letters, the realities of the Russo-Japanese War are sharply examined. It is revealed that in the consciousness of these soldiers, who belonged to a generation before the establishment of national textbooks, the Emperor and Yasukuni Shrine were virtually non-existent.
